Marius et Fanny
From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
Marius et Fanny is an opera (opéra comique) in two acts composed by Vladimir Cosma. The libretto by Michel Lengliney, Jean-Pierre Lang, Michel Rivegauche, Antoine Chalamel, Michel Arbatz and Vladimir Cosma is based on Marcel Pagnol's stage and film trilogy Marius, Fanny and César (known as the Trilogie marseillaise). The opera premiered on 4 September 2007 at the Opéra de Marseille with Roberto Alagna and Angela Gheorghiu in the title roles.[1][2][3]

| Role | Voice type | Premiere cast, 4 September 2007[2] Conductor: Jacques Lacombe |
|---|---|---|
| Marius | tenor | Roberto Alagna |
| Fanny | soprano | Angela Gheorghiu |
| César, Marius's father | bass-baritone | Jean-Philippe Lafont |
| Honorine, Fanny's mother | soprano | Isabelle Vernet |
| Honoré Panisse, a sail merchant and César's best friend | baritone | Marc Barrard |
| Monsieur Brun. a customs official from Lyon | tenor | Bruno Comparetti |
| Escartefigue, a ferry captain | tenor | Éric Huchet |
| Piquoiseau, an old sailor turned beggar | bass-baritone | Antoine Garcin |
| César's bar clients, soubrettes, port workers | ||
